About 6-oxo-N-[(2S)-1,1,1-trifluoro-3,3-dimethylbutan-2-yl]-1H-pyridine-3-carboxamide
6-oxo-N-[(2S)-1,1,1-trifluoro-3,3-dimethylbutan-2-yl]-1H-pyridine-3-carboxamide (PubChem CID 95905654) has the molecular formula C12H15F3N2O2
and a molecular weight of 276.26 g/mol. Its IUPAC name is 6-oxo-N-[(2S)-1,1,1-trifluoro-3,3-dimethylbutan-2-yl]-1H-pyridine-3-carboxamide.

What is the SMILES notation for 6-oxo-N-[(2S)-1,1,1-trifluoro-3,3-dimethylbutan-2-yl]-1H-pyridine-3-carboxamide?
The canonical SMILES for 6-oxo-N-[(2S)-1,1,1-trifluoro-3,3-dimethylbutan-2-yl]-1H-pyridine-3-carboxamide is CC(C)(C)[C@H](NC(=O)c1ccc(=O)[nH]c1)C(F)(F)F.
What is the InChIKey of 6-oxo-N-[(2S)-1,1,1-trifluoro-3,3-dimethylbutan-2-yl]-1H-pyridine-3-carboxamide?
The InChIKey is GPRFIZPULIPBKB-JTQLQIEISA-N. The full InChI is InChI=1S/C12H15F3N2O2/c1-11(2,3)10(12(13,14)15)17-9(19)7-4-5-8(18)16-6-7/h4-6,10H,1-3H3,(H,16,18)(H,17,19)/t10-/m0/s1.
What are the key properties of 6-oxo-N-[(2S)-1,1,1-trifluoro-3,3-dimethylbutan-2-yl]-1H-pyridine-3-carboxamide?
6-oxo-N-[(2S)-1,1,1-trifluoro-3,3-dimethylbutan-2-yl]-1H-pyridine-3-carboxamide has a molecular weight of 276.26 g/mol, XLogP of 2.08, 2 rotatable bonds, 2 hydrogen bond donors, and 2 hydrogen bond acceptors.
